Can Dogs Eat Peanuts?
Are you wondering if your dog can enjoy peanuts? The short answer is yes, dogs can eat peanuts. However, there are a few important considerations to keep in mind.
What Type of Peanuts Are Safe?
- Make sure the peanuts are unsalted and free from any flavorings.
- Dogs don't need extra salt and spices.
The Importance of Moderation
- Offer peanuts in moderation.
- Too many can cause tummy troubles and discomfort for your dog.
Introducing Peanuts to Your Dog
- If this is your dog's first time eating peanuts, start with a small amount.
- Monitor for any signs of allergies, such as itching, swelling, or difficulty breathing.
- If any of these symptoms occur, contact your veterinarian immediately.
Are Other Nuts Safe for Dogs?
- While peanuts are generally safe, not all nuts are.
- Nuts like almonds and pecans can cause gastrointestinal issues or even blockages.
- Stick to peanuts to keep your dog safe.
